GREEN BAY, Wis. -- Sarah Eichler scored 16 points and Adrian Ritchie added 15 points as No. 20 Green Bay beat Loyola of Chicago 54-38 Sunday in the Horizon League tournament championship game.
It's Green Bay's third league tournament title in a row and the fifth straight year the team will compete in the NCAA tournament. The Phoenix (29-4), winners of 24 in a row, finished the year a perfect 19-0 against Horizon League teams. They beat Loyola twice during the regular season by an average of 14.5 points.
Green Bay never trailed in the game, but started slowly in both halves. The Phoenix made two of their first nine shots, but hit the next five to break a 4-4 tie and take a 15-6 lead. Eichler and Ritchie made back-to-back 3-pointers to make it 21-8 - giving Ritchie 10 points in the 17-4 run - and eventually Green Bay led 34-17 at halftime.
Ritchie, who broke the Green Bay record for career 3-pointers, was selected tournament MVP. She also had a team-high nine rebounds on Sunday.
The Phoenix made just 2 of 23 shots to start the second half, but Loyola (17-15) could only cut its deficit to 38-27 during Green Bay's 5 1/2-minute shooting drought.
